Global Tetraacetylethylenediamine (TAED) Market Trends and Insights
Rising shift to low-temperature wash cycles
Cold-water adoption can curb laundry-related CO₂ emissions by 27 million t over a decade, making low-temperature activators such as TAED integral to sustainability goals. By enabling effective cleaning at lower temperatures, TAED reduces the reliance on energy-intensive hot water cycles, directly contributing to energy conservation and emission reduction. Tide Professional Coldwater shows commercial viability by lowering wash temperatures to 90 °F and cutting energy costs up to 75%. This significant cost-saving potential makes it an attractive option for both residential and commercial users. Appliance makers and detergent formulators therefore align around chemistry that works without hot water, reinforcing near-term demand for TAED. Rapid urbanization and stricter hygiene codes in hospitals and hotels push Asia-Pacific laundries toward professional detergent systems that guarantee consistent bleaching across variable water quality. The increasing population and urban migration in the region have led to a surge in demand for industrial laundry services, particularly in sectors like healthcare and hospitality, where hygiene is critical. With commercial loads ranging 20-80 lb, chemical cost per cycle becomes a critical metric, as businesses aim to optimize operational costs while maintaining high standards of cleanliness. TAED’s predictable performance at mid-range temperatures offers a cost-effective solution, ensuring consistent results regardless of water quality variations. India’s textile output growth illustrates the scale of downstream demand where reliable commercial laundering is essential. Manganese-based catalysts, such as MnTACN, have demonstrated superior performance compared to TAED in automatic dishwashing applications, particularly at temperatures below 60 °C. This performance advantage is becoming increasingly relevant as energy efficiency standards drive dishwashing cycles to operate at lower temperatures. Additionally, Nonanoyloxybenzene sulfonate (NOBS) has established a strong foothold in the U.S. laundry capsule market. Its dominance is prompting formulators to explore switching to NOBS, especially in scenarios where dosage flexibility or compatibility with liquid formulations is a critical requirement. Segment Analysis
Granular grades retained 70.65% TAED market share in 2025, underpinning the largest portion of the TAED market size because conventional powder detergents rely on this free-flowing form. Their established production economics and compatibility with spray-dry towers make them the default choice for mass-market brands. Yet the segment’s mid-single-digit growth lags because powder volumes plateau in mature regions.Encapsulated or co-granulated TAED, advancing at a 3.52% CAGR, addresses heat-humidity sensitivity and allows incorporation into liquid pods or compressed tablets. This technology mixes TAED with sodium percarbonate, carbonate buffers, or polymer shells to delay hydrolysis until immersion, safeguarding performance in tropical climates. Patent activity on multi-compartment pouches illustrates how dosage precision and ingredient separation enhance consumer convenience while extending TAED penetration into premium formats.
Direct contracts between TAED producers and detergent plants controlled 60.90% of 2025 revenue, driven by high-volume powder lines that demand supply assurance and lot-specific technical support. Continuous improvement projects, such as optimizing percarbonate molar ratios, occur most efficiently under direct collaboration.
Distributor sales are rising 3.10% annually as niche formulators and regional contract blenders seek smaller pack sizes and just-in-time deliveries. Full-line chemical distributors leverage diversified warehouses to amortize inventory risk and offer formulation labs for application troubleshooting. This channel is gaining particular traction in Southeast Asia, Latin America, and Eastern Europe where local brands lack scale for direct importation.

Geography Analysis
Europe accounted for 39.85% of global demand in 2025 thanks to decades-old phosphate bans that pushed manufacturers to TAED-centred oxygen bleach systems. Germany and the United Kingdom constitute the largest national markets because retailers emphasize eco-labels and cold-wash performance on pack messaging. The renewed EU Detergent Regulation, effective 2025, tightens biodegradability tests and fragrance disclosures, indirectly reinforcing TAED compliance advantage. Consumers continue to pay a premium for sustainable claims, with 72% citing eco profile when selecting detergents.Asia-Pacific registers the highest regional growth at a 3.41% CAGR to 2031. China gains from vertically integrated TAED supply, while India’s textile finishing sector and its expanding health-care infrastructure lift institutional wash volumes. Local suppliers such as Shanghai Deborn and JINKE ramp capacity to back regional contract detergent plants, shortening lead times and lowering duty costs. Authorities in Japan and South Korea incentivize lower energy use in laundry services, further aligning with TAED adoption.
North America is mature yet stable. The California Cleaning Product Right-to-Know Act compels disclosure of each ingredient at ≥0.01% concentration, leading multinational brands to stick with familiar, well-documented activators like TAED. However, liquid formats dominate retail channels, which constrains powder-based TAED volumes unless encapsulation or capsule technology bridges the gap. In Latin America, Middle East, and Africa, hygiene modernization in healthcare and hospitality sparks greenfield laundry projects, but summer-peak warehouse temperatures necessitate barrier films and desiccant liners, adding landed-cost headwinds.
